I was so happy to purchase my 2015 Kia Sorento. At the time Tim said he would fix the ac. After 3 trips he said he replaced the compressor which did not fix the problem. Took it to a Kia dealer and they tested it for 225.00 only yo tell me the compressor had not been replaced. Which after a conversation he did replace it. 3 months later and another 1700 I had to replace brakes rotors ball joints control arms both upper and lower front both sides. Then in June the motor locked. I called him and he told me there was no warranty on the car. I took it to a Kia and they replaced the motor totally due to the fact the motors were recalled and had a lifetime warranty. I called Mr Scott to ask for a bill of sale copy so I could give to Kia which he said he would for 100.00. I ended up going to the court house to get it for free. Now today I sit at the Kia dealership again with a faulty transmission. It bothered me because when I called Mr scott for the bill of sale he didn't even say he was sorry to hear about the motor or any of the other mechanical issues with this vehicle. So much for earning my trust and I am so disappointed that I trusted this used car dealer.

Using the computer, was looking for a low mileage Town and Country van and Scott Family Motors had one. Problem, I lived in Minnesota and was nearly 3 hours away, one way. Was it worth the drive? I noticed the two crosses in the SCOTT name and decided to make the call. Made an appointment and was not disappointed. The van was clean, the body had no rust and the price was right and got a warranty too. Tim was very accommodating and made the purchase process easy. Would definitely recommend to family and friends.
